This card is the 3rd project that we made at our SU party on Monday night, however, the plan was to use the golf themed set from SU, with the large layer having the golf club and a ball image stamped on the bottom half circle. Happy Father's Day stamped in the top left corner and little do-jiggers stamped in the long, narrow layer. Well, I don't know anyone who golfs, but I really liked the layout of the card, so I thought I would change up the stamps to be something I could give to my Father-in-Law for Father's Day. He lives right on the Miramichi River in New Brunswick which is famous for it's Salmon. He loves to fish, so I think this will be prefect for him.

I wish the fish image had been in the other direction, but oh well, we can't have everything can we? lol :) I got the fish stamp at Michaels, it's one of their 'Canadian' themed ones for $1.50 - can't really go wrong there. I used my clear alphabet stamps from Doodlebug Designs to spell the Gone Fishin', but I free-handed the fish hook with a pencil and coloured over it with a black gel pen. I stamped 'Happy Father's Day' on the inside of the card. I think he'll like it.
